Transaction e51fd164d51f9315f7203032c876f2a5b0d029a65a6757731d761520053b4c3d
1 Input
1 Output
-
e51fd164d51f9315f7203032c876f2a5b0d029a65a6757731d761520053b4c3d:0
- value
- 2102299
- script pubkey
- OP_0 OP_PUSHBYTES_20 8eb74d4ca3ed3ec3bc9fe3781aaeb97daa719b0c
- address
- bc1q36m56n9ra5lv80yludup4t4e0k48rxcvj036s6